2.3.2.2: gamma-glutamyltransferase

This is an abbreviated version!
For detailed information about gamma-glutamyltransferase, go to the full flat file.

Word Map on EC 2.3.2.2

Reaction

a (5-L-glutamyl)-peptide
+
an amino acid
=
a peptide
+
a 5-L-glutamyl amino acid
